Baku Water Week 2025 – Industry Leaders Unite on One Platform

Baku, September 8, AZERTAC

Just a few days remain until the 2nd International Exhibition and Conference for Water Management – Baku Water Week.

Bringing the latest technologies and innovative solutions in the water sector to Azerbaijan, Baku Water Week will gather government bodies, international companies, experts, and professional visitors on 10–12 September at the Baku Expo Centre.

As the largest water event in the region, it offers participants unique networking opportunities, access to cutting-edge technologies, and direct dialogue with global experts.

Baku Water Week is organised with the support of the Azerbaijan State Water Resources Agency.

This event serves as a platform for the exchange of ideas, where global experts convene to present challenges, initiatives, and solutions. Being held in Baku for the second time, and of great importance both for the region and for Azerbaijan, Baku Water Week stands out with a rich, engaging, and strategically significant business programme.

The first of Baku Water Week will feature presentations “Complete Water Treatment Solutions”, “Achievement of the Guaranteed Results through Comprehensive Engineering of Water Supply and Wastewater Facilities”, case session “Global Climate Change: Management of Drought Risks in Azerbaijan”, as well as the expert sessions “Current State of the Caspian Sea: Problems and Solutions” and Sustainable Wastewater Management - Towards the Goals of COP29.

2nd International Conference for Water Management - Water for Tomorrow: From Scarcity to Strategy

On the second day of “Baku Water Week 2025” – 11 September – the 2nd International Conference for Water Management, organised by Azerbaijan State Water Resources Agency, will be held. The conference, which will take place at the Baku Expo Centre, will once again present an extensive and diverse programme with the participation of representatives of relevant state institutions, international organisations, private sector leaders, as well as leading local and international experts in the field. More than 40 speakers from nearly 10 countries are expected to address the conference.

The programme will include a plenary session titled “Leadership in Water Governance: Regional and Global Perspectives”, as well as panel discussions on “Water Strategies: Infrastructure and Digitalisation”, “Innovative Approaches to Alternative Water Resources Management”, “Water Diplomacy: Cooperation Beyond Borders” and “Water Sustainability Through Science and Innovations”.

Within the framework of the 2nd International Conference for Water Management, memoranda of understanding will also be signed between public institutions and private sector companies. In particular, a Public-Private Partnership Agreement between ACWA Power and the Azerbaijan State Water Resources Agency, as well as a Memorandum of Cooperation on Joint Research and Exchange of Experience between ACWA Power and Water and Amelioration Scientific Research Institute are expected to be signed as part of the event.

In addition, the conference will feature an award ceremony for the winning team of the “Hackathon” competition, as well as the companies participating in the panel discussions.

The Gold Sponsors of the 2nd International Conference for Water Management are companies AquaLink Azerbaijan and Hydrolog.

The 6th Caspian Water Innovation Forum

On 12 September, the third day of “Baku Water Week”, the 6th Caspian Water Innovation Forum will be held, organised by AquaLink Azerbaijan, the Gold Sponsor of the event. This once again confirms that Baku Water Week has become a key platform in the region for meetings, cooperation, innovation, and international dialogue in the water sector.

The forum, to be held under the slogan “Adding Value to Water”, will address crucial issues in the field. Four main panel discussions are scheduled as part of the forum: “Advantages of Implementing Advanced Water Technologies”, “Environmental Protection Technologies and Practices”, “Recycling Technologies and Their Importance”, and “Application of Innovative Technologies in Water Management”. In addition to representatives of the State Water Resources Agency, the Ministry of Ecology and Natural Resources, and the Ministry of Economy, the forum will also welcome international companies from more than 10 countries, as well as leading academic and educational institutions of Azerbaijan.

Alongside this, B2B and B2G meetings aimed at strengthening cooperation between government agencies, the private sector, and innovative start-ups will also take place within the framework of Baku Water Week. These meetings will provide a real platform for local and international companies, as well as state institutions, to discuss opportunities for collaboration.
